"Chandelier Necklace With Drops, Pear And Coral Buttons On Rose Gold"
Chandelier necklace probably dating from the 1950s, in 375/°° rose gold (9 KT, clover hallmark) adorned with a cascade of coral drops in a rich and luminous orange-red color... From a choker base made up of a line of button-shaped coral, a characteristic shape in this material, superb drops are suspended in gradients. The gradient and the tapered shape of these drops give this jewel its femininity. In its center, a larger oval cabochon and a large pear are bezel-set, which gives this jewel preciousness and rarity. The mobility of all the tassels ensures a visual lightness, although this necklace is opulent and covering...in a beautiful balance of volumes and shapes. The gold title is particularly suitable and represents a wise choice in the context of any mobile assembly in tassels, by its particularly good resistance... This necklace is equipped with an aesthetic and discreet spring ring clasp while its chain is punctuated with a reminder of coral in the form of delicate pearls. Total length of the necklace: 45 cm (possible modification to be studied by our workshop) Gross weight: 17.33 g Condition: tiny micro-scratches; imperceptible natural areas in the coral, a lack of material barely visible to the naked eye in the central pear, due to its very large size (see photos).
